Finance Review — Project Cobalt Fern

Preliminary diligence on the target, Marlowe Dynamics, is complete. Valuation range holds at 6–7x revenue. Integration costs look manageable; customer concentration is the main risk. Financing capacity is confirmed. The board should note the strategic considerations in the confidential note below.

board note of fahop-kaguf: Headcount on the Pelys team goes from 19 to 105 by the end of August. Gross margin on Pelys came in at 9 percent against a plan of 45 percent.

# Break-Glass Access: Relay Compression Settings

The Fernwick relay supports per-message websocket compression. We keep it off for small, frequent frames (CPU cost outweighs savings) and on for the bulk sync channel. If the config service is down and you must flip these flags directly, use break-glass access to the relay admin console. This bypasses normal review, so log your change in the incident channel afterward. The emergency console accepts the recovery passphrase below.

unlock words, fawig-bagef: olidor-holir-istox-holath-tamys-quenion-giliel

Subject: Wrapping up the Dunmarsh office

Hi all — quick heads-up for the sales leads. We're closing the small Dunmarsh site at the end of next quarter. The four colleagues there will move to remote contracts or relocate to Fennick Row. Client coverage in the region doesn't change. Happy to talk through account handoffs anytime. The reasoning sits in the confidential note below.

internal memo for kajep-tawip: The renewal with Holaelix Group closes at $10 million a year, 5 percent below the last contract. Project Wenael slips by two quarters because of the tooling delay.